July 7th - Two Years of Progress
Restoring a mid-century home isn’t about racing to the finish line. It’s about making thoughtful decisions that respect the home’s original character while preparing it for decades to come.
These three photos tell that story.
The first shows Laswell before the backyard renovations in 2024. The second captures one of our earliest milestones—the completion of the pool renovation on July 7, 2024, bringing new life back to the backyard and restoring the home’s connection to outdoor living.
The third photo, taken exactly two years later on July 7, 2026, shows the next chapter. The new windows are finally installed, returning the clean lines and openness that define desert modern architecture. It’s a subtle change, but one that transforms how the house feels from both inside and out.
Progress at Laswell has been deliberate. Every decision has been guided by one question:
How do we preserve the spirit of the original home while preparing it for the future?
There’s still plenty of work ahead, but seeing these moments side by side is a reminder that restoration isn’t measured only by what’s finished. It’s measured by every thoughtful step that brings a remarkable home back to life.
Slowly but surely, Laswell is becoming itself again.
